What are the most important historical sites and other places in Galway?
Galway is notable for landmarks like Lynch's Castle, Spanish Arch, and Galway Cathedral. Known for its live music scene, cultural venues include Galway City Museum, Town Hall Theatre, and Druid Theatre. A couple of additional sights to add to your agenda are Shop Street and Quay Street.
What is a historic hotel like in Galway?
By choosing a historic hotel, you can sleep someplace that has a national historic designation. A stately home, palace or even a lodge, old police station, or skyscraper can be considered a historic hotel provided that it's of special interest. Traditional architecture and period features are often found within the guestrooms or public spaces of historic hotels in Galway, giving a real sense of character.
What is the difference between a historic hotel and a heritage hotel?
"Heritage hotel" is more common in Asia and Europe, wheareas the term "historic hotel" is more commonly used in the U.S. but overall the terms are quite similar. The architecture and actual building of a historic hotel is generally the most important aspect. For a heritage hotel, often it's the cultural value and how it inspired the community.
